summ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Bruno Martins <bgcngm@gmail.com>2025-04-29 23:37:50 +0100
committerMichael Bestas <mkbestas@lineageos.org>2025-05-09 04:24:41 +0300
commitdecaf1b45a19174e99d024c3e719c51114034379 (patch)
treed987ec3e9c246013e3b89bdb6b41cb9a3f9c6985
parentdc08bd2c72fe05b7c5b25da93361680d502ab43a (diff)
redbull: Migrate Lineage Health to soong_config_set
Change-Id: I2eff39e83b9673aa2989d05de65c646241ba61da
-rw-r--r--BoardConfigLineage.mk5
-rw-r--r--lineage_common.mk4
2 files changed, 4 insertions, 5 deletions
diff --git a/BoardConfigLineage.mk b/BoardConfigLineage.mk
index 62cc5dd4..4a6a2a55 100644
--- a/BoardConfigLineage.mk
+++ b/BoardConfigLineage.mk
@@ -22,11 +22,6 @@ KERNEL_MODULES_LOAD := $(foreach m,$(KERNEL_MODULES_LOAD_RAW),$(notdir $(m)))
BOARD_VENDOR_KERNEL_MODULES_LOAD := $(filter-out $(BOOT_KERNEL_MODULES), $(KERNEL_MODULES_LOAD))
BOARD_VENDOR_RAMDISK_KERNEL_MODULES_LOAD := $(filter $(BOOT_KERNEL_MODULES), $(KERNEL_MODULES_LOAD))
-# Lineage Health
-TARGET_HEALTH_CHARGING_CONTROL_CHARGING_PATH := /sys/class/power_supply/sm7250_bms/charge_disable
-TARGET_HEALTH_CHARGING_CONTROL_CHARGING_ENABLED := 0
-TARGET_HEALTH_CHARGING_CONTROL_CHARGING_DISABLED := 1
-
# Manifests
DEVICE_MANIFEST_FILE += device/google/redbull/lineage_manifest.xml
DEVICE_FRAMEWORK_COMPATIBILITY_MATRIX_FILE += vendor/lineage/config/device_framework_matrix.xml
diff --git a/lineage_common.mk b/lineage_common.mk
index 337fc02e..dd863bee 100644
--- a/lineage_common.mk
+++ b/lineage_common.mk
@@ -6,3 +6,7 @@
# Lineage Health
include hardware/google/pixel/lineage_health/device.mk
+
+$(call soong_config_set,lineage_health,charging_control_charging_path,/sys/class/power_supply/sm7250_bms/charge_disable)
+$(call soong_config_set,lineage_health,charging_control_charging_enabled,0)
+$(call soong_config_set,lineage_health,charging_control_charging_disabled,1)